How to install and configure Apache for linux website service
1. Attach a cd
I am used to attaching the disc to the/media/cdrom directory. This directory is one of the default directories when the local yum source is used.
[Root @ localhost/] # mount/dev/cdrom/media/cdrom/
2. Install the httpd service (if the local yum source has been set up, you can directly perform this step. If not, you need to set up the yum source. The previous article mentioned how to set up the yum source)
[Root @ localhost Packages] # yum install httpd-y
3. Manage httpd services
[Root @ localhost Packages] # systemctl start httpd. service # start
[Root @ localhost Packages] # systemctl stop httpd. service # Close
[Root @ localhost Packages] # systemctl restart httpd. service # restart
[Root @ localhost Packages] # systemctl status httpd. service # view the running status
[Root @ localhost Packages] # systemctl enable httpd. service # Set it to auto-start upon startup (it does not affect the current status)
[Root @ localhost Packages] # systemctl disable httpd. service # Set it to disabled upon startup (it does not affect the current status)
